| I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y2Grp/Desc | 0 | THE GREAT EXPECTATIONS (GE) PROGRAM IMPROVES THE LIKELIHOOD OF COLLEGE SUCCESS FOR YOUNG PEOPLE WITH FOSTER CARE EXPERIENCE BY PROVIDING SUPPORT NEEDED TO ACCESS AND SUCCEED IN COLLEGE THUS TRANSITIONING SUCCESSFULLY TO INDEPENDENCE. GREAT EXPECTATIONS PROVIDES CAMPUS COACHES, MENTORSHIP AND CONNECTION TO RESOURCES, AND IS A CRITICAL LINK IN HELPING AT-RISK YOUTH ACHIEVE COLLEGE AND LIFE SUCCESS. SINCE INCEPTION IN 2008, OVER 9,000 YOUNG PEOPLE HAVE RECEIVED COACHING SERVICES AND OVER 600 CREDENTIALS HAVE BEEN EARNED. IN ACADEMIC YEAR 2019-2020, 1,446 STUDENTS WERE SERVED. MOST SIGNIFICANT, IS THAT GREAT EXPECTATIONS STUDENTS ACHIEVE A GRADUATION RATE OF 23 PERCENT ALMOST TRIPLING THE NATIONAL COLLEGE GRADUATION RATE FOR FOSTER YOUTH. THE VFCCE PROVIDES GREAT EXPECTATIONS FUNDING TO STUDENTS AT 21 OF VIRGINIA'S COMMUNITY COLLEGES. |

| I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Acty3Grp/Desc | 0 | THE RURAL VIRGINIA HORSESHOE INITIATIVE (RVHI) HAS BEEN RENAMED TO THE GERALD L. BALILES RURAL VIRGINIA HORSESHOE INITIATIVE AWARD WITH A MISSION TO RAISE EDUCATIONAL ATTAINMENT LEVELS FOR RESIDENTS IN RURAL VIRGINIA. PLACING FULL-TIME CAREER COACHES IN RURAL HIGH SCHOOLS TO ASSIST LOWER- AND MIDDLE-INCOME FAMILIES IN NAVIGATING HIGHER EDUCATION OPTIONS AND PROVIDING FINANCIAL INCENTIVES, HAS LED TO INCREASES IN BOTH THE HIGH SCHOOL GRADUATION RATE AND THE COLLEGE ATTAINMENT LEVELS SINCE RVHI LAUNCHED IN 2014. CURRENTLY, THIRTEEN OF THE FOURTEEN RURAL COMMUNITY COLLEGES PARTICIPATE IN THE PROGRAM. IN THE FIRST FIVE YEARS OF THE PROJECT, MORE RURAL RESIDENTS HAVE EARNED HIGH SCHOOL DIPLOMAS AND HAVE BECOM COLLEGE GRADUATES. MORE THAN 26,000 STUDENTS WORKED WITH COACHES TO DEVELOP CAREER PLANS AND ENROLL IN COLLEGE. SINCE THE PROGRAM BEGAN, EDUCATIONAL ATTAINMENTS LEVELS HAVE RISEN IN RURAL VIRGINIA - BOTH HIGH SCHOOL AND COLLEGE ATTAINMENT RATES HAVE INCREASED FOUR PERCENTAGE POINTS RESPECTIVELY. IN ADDITION, OVER 650 STUDENTS IN RURAL VIRGINIA HAVE RECEIVED FINANCIAL INCENTIVES TO ASSIST WITH TUITION, FEES, BOOKS, SUPPORTIVE SERVICES, AND OTHER COSTS NOT COVERED BY TRADITIONAL FINANCIAL AID, SUCH AS TECHNOLOGY, TRANSPORTATION, AND CHILDCARE. THE FOUNDATION PROVIDES MATCH FUNDING THAT IS LEVERAGED BY LOCAL COLLEGE FOUNDATIONS TO SUPPORT THE PROGRAM. |

| IRS990/ProgSrvcAccomActyOtherGrp/Desc | 0 | BY 2026, THE VIRGINIA EMPLOYMENT COMMISSION EXPECTS THERE TO BE 2.6 MILLION MIDDLE SKILLED JOBS IN VIRGINIA - JOBS THAT REQUIRE SOME TRAINING, BUT NOT A FOUR-YEAR DEGREE. IN 2016, VIRGINIA'S GENERAL ASSEMBLY ENACTED LANDMARK LEGISLATION, THE NEW ECONOMY WORKFORCE CREDENTIAL GRANT, PROVIDING STATE FINANCIAL AID FOR UP TO 2/3 OF THE COST FOR STUDENTS PURSUING APPROVED NONCREDIT WORKFORCE DEVELOPMENT PROGRAMS THAT PREPARE STUDENTS FOR HIGH DEMAND CAREERS IN TARGETED INDUSTRIES IN THE COMMONWEALTH. OVER 25,000 STUDENTS HAVE EARNED CREDENTIAL IN THESE HIGH DEMAND TRAINING PROGRAMS IN INDUSTRY SECTORS SUCH AS ALLIED HEALTHCARE SKILLED TRADES, TRANSPORTATION AND LOGISTICS, AND IN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Y. UPON COMPLETION, STUDENTS SEE AVERAGE WAGE GAINS OF 37 PERCENT AND GAIN ACCESS TO BENEFITS SUCH AS EMPLOYER-PAID MEDICAL INSURANCE, PAID VACATION, AND SICK LEAVE. ALTHOUGH PUBLIC FUNDS SUPPORT TWO-THIRDS OF PROGRAM COSTS, SOMETIMES THE REMAINING ONE-THIRD IS A BARRIER FOR MANY WHO HAVE THE MOST TO GAIN FROM EARNING A COLLEGE CREDENTIAL. THE FOUNDATION PROVIDES SCHOLARSHIP FUNDING TO SUPPORT STUDENTS PURSUING SHORT-TERM TRAINING PROGRAMS, CALLED FASTFORWARD. AS OF 7/1/20, THERE WERE 25,923 WCG ENROLLMENTS WITH 15,950 CREDENTIALS EARNED BUT A TOTAL OF 37,163 TOTAL FASTFORWARD ENROLLMENTS, WITH 23,011 FF CREDENTIALS EARNED. |
